1) The ability to declare a full war when someone declares a colonial war on you. Some country doesn't like me. I'm going to blast them. They have one colony somewhere so they can declare colonial war, which they do. I can't hit their main state, I have to take the colony and then wait five years. So declaring colonial war is a defensive move. This doesn't make sense.

2) The ability to distinguish between a state and a colony when at war (or other times, for that matter). Russia declares war on me. Is Alaska a state or not? How do I find out other than by moving units up there or digging through a save game file?

3) The ability to multi-select units in the unit deployment box. It is a significant and severe pain to have to deply new units, or reserve units, either one at a time, or everything to home province.

4) Improved display for infrastructure screen. All it really tells you is some railroad, no railroad, or max railroad. The shades of green are too close together in color to be able to distinguish the other cases.

5) Same as point #4 for revolt risk. You can kind of get a clue but not really.

6) Anything that would help reduce the tedium involved in micromanaging railroad building would be welcome. It would be nice for example if the province list report (screen 8?) would allow you to distinguish between provinces that are building a railroad and those that aren't, so I could know which ones to build railroads in without having to probe every one. By the way, it's easier to tell if a railroad is building by looking at the political map than the infrastructure map.

I would love to have a screen that would allow me to provide general management instructions, as in, build railroads as allowed, using no more than X% of annual income, never building if less than Y money in the bank.

7) Any tools that allow me to identify inefficiencies in production. There is a revolt risk map, but there is no "factory needs more guys or more stuff" map.

8) A means of getting a list of which of my cities are besieged at the moment. If you have a global empire, and Tahiti rebels, you to be careful not to forget that this has happened. It would be nice if I could just look at a list at any time, and then clean everything up, if I miss the first dialog.

9) It would be nice if fortifications worked a little better. They take a long time to build and they seem to seldom play a part in a game against the AI.

The only improvements I can think of are for the user interface. (Mostly features I miss from EU2 and HOI)

First and Foremost, I really miss the numerical strength tabs for armies on the main map that were in both HOI and EU2. Either #divisions or #thousands of men would be fine. If you have a huge hostile army on your border, you want to see its strength NOW, not just when you over the mouse over it. In the current system, all you see are little blocks of eight guys, no matter what the strength, so you keep hovering the mouse over all the adjacent armies again and again and again.



Of much lower priority, I'd like to see a scrolled list of relationships with all nations (instead of just the Big Eight) on the left-hand diplomacy column (rather like EU2). The Big Eight could be highlighted in gold text to make them stand out, as in EU2. More often than not you have several neighbors who aren't on the list, so once again you're hovering the mouse all the time just to check relationships with your neighbors.


A "goto" button on the Technology Completed" event would be nice. The "goto" would bring up the Research Selection screen. Sometimes I forget to start a new research project until a few months have gone by.
